Meaning & origin
Addilynn is a modern invented name that first entered U.S. baby name records in 2003, a time when elaborate -lynn surnames were surging in popularity. It reached its highest rank of 1548 in 2016, but has since been on a declining trajectory, with its rank falling by 2025. The name is most common in states like Mississippi, Oklahoma, and Missouri, reflecting a pattern of adoption across the South and Midwest. Though it lacks historical depth, Addilynn fits the contemporary taste for soft, feminine names built from familiar components, and its pronunciation is straightforward for English speakers.
Addilynn is a modern invented name, combining the popular short form Addie (itself a diminutive of Adelaide or Addison) with the fashionable suffix -lynn. It first appeared in U.S. records in 2003, reflecting the 21st-century trend for elaborate -lynn endings on traditional-sounding bases. It has no historical antecedent and is not derived from any established name in a non-English language.
